Pita Pizza
Having quick healthier alternatives to pizza is never a bad thing. Here is a quick and easy one that tastes great! Give it a whirl when you are in a hurry!
Ingredients
1 cup arugula
1 cup basil (chopped)
1 regular red bell pepper (sliced)
½ regular red onion (sliced)
3 regular tomatoes (thinly sliced)
¾ cup mozzarella cheese (or vegan cheese) (grated)
whole wheat pitas (4)
1 Tbsp Balsamic vinegar
Black pepper (to taste)
Red pepper (to taste)
Instructions
- Gather your ingredients and preheat oven to 425.
- Slice the red onion and bell pepper.
- In a large skillet over medium heat, sauté onion and bell pepper until tender (about 6-8 min).
- Prepare the remaining ingredients: slice tomatoes, grate cheese, chop basil, lay out arugula and pitas.
- In a large bowl, mix the arugula, basil, balsamic and set aside.
- Layer each pita with: tomatoes, cheese, and grilled onions & peppers.
- Bake on baking sheet for about 10 min or until cheese is melted (keep an eye on them so they do not burn).
- Top each pita pizza with the arugula & basil mixture and season with black pepper and red pepper (to taste).
- Serve with green salad.
